Westminster Kingsway College is accredited by the British Council and English UK English for Non-Native Speakers (EFL-ESOL): Long Courses These courses are for non-native English speakers (EU and worldwide) who want to improve their English language skills. Full time English classes run for 15 or 20 hours per week over 12, 24 or 36 weeks at our Soho or Victoria Centres in the heart of London. This will usually involve attending two separate classes to build a 15 or 20 hour programme. You will mix with a range of teachers and students as we agree a timetable to suit your needs. The courses are offered at Entry 1 (Beginners), Entry 2 (Elementary- Pre-intermediate), Entry 3 (Intermediate) and Level 1 (Upper Intermediate). Each level is carefully structured to help you: - Improve your reading, writing, speaking and listening skills - Develop your confidence to communicate in English in different situations (e.g. work, study, life in London) Teaching and Learning: You will learn in small groups with other students who have the same level of English. At the College, our maximum class size is 24, but the average number of students is 18 and some classes are smaller. Our teachers are very experienced and they use the most up-to-date materials and a variety of approaches to make sure that your classes are interesting, motivating and effective. Classes include group, pair and project work and computer-based activities. Each centre also has a fully equipped Learning Centre, which students are encouraged to use.
